Key Requirements
Mandatory requirements include:
Employer's written consent to attend incidents and emergencies (where applicable)
Living or working within a reasonable distance of an auxiliary fire station
Australian Permanent Resident Status
Manual C Class driver's licence
Auxiliary firefighters are expected to commit to attending incident and emergency calls, regular drill and training sessions, and obtaining an MRV licence within 12 months of employment.
Your Key Accountabilities
As a member of a team, you will:
Respond to fire and other emergency incidents
Promote community safety and emergency preparedness through community education activities
Develop and maintain competencies through regular drills and training courses
Maintain required attendance standards for emergency incidents and training
Operate specialist firefighting and rescue equipment safely and effectively
Contribute to the upkeep and hygiene of station facilities
Ensure maintenance and repair of operational equipment and station facilities
Contribute to incident reporting and general station administration
Promote a positive team approach in all work activities
Comply with legislative, policy, and procedural requirements
Communicate effectively with QFES personnel, other emergency service providers, and the general community
Contribute to a safe and healthy work environment
